Open Call: Artist Residency on Vancouver Island

The Ou is an artist-run gallery and artist residency located on Vancouver Island on the beautiful West Coast of Canada. Our residency, The Ou-telier, is a self-directed experience; a quiet place to decompress, experiment, research, play, and make space to develop new ideas. 

What does the program offer?

Slow down and enjoy the Island life with us! Fall asleep to the sound of the creek running by and wake up to the green of thick ivy.

CALL FOR APPLICATIONS FOR SPRING/SUMMER 2020 RESIDENCY PROGRAM

Live, work and engage with the local community of Red Hook, Brooklyn at our studio DE-CONSTRUKT.

Share a beautiful spacious 3000 sq. ft. loft with beautiful skylights, a photography darkroom, an art book library, wet sinks, and event space. Private fully-furnished bedrooms, one with a separate studio, with shared bathroom and kitchen. Accessible on-street parking and roof access with a view of Manhattan.

Concert in the 21st Century | Performing Arts

Overview

Concert in the 21st Century is designed for classical musicians or ensembles to have an opportunity to work with highly experienced professionals who are engaged in presenting classical music today.

Take a closer look at the existing concert format and explore new ways to present classical and contemporary music. If you are a musician who wants to go beyond the traditional concert experience, this program is an ideal fit.

TRACTOR 2019 - last minute call for October

TRACTOR programme is for all those creative minds who either wish to change their environment for a couple of weeks and find inspiration in a new surrounding or simple need undisturbed time to develop or finish up a body of work.

As a TRACTOR guest you will have uninterrupted, self-directed work time. We will not pressure you to deliver finished work; you can focus solely on research and development of ideas. We do however expect the guest artist to make productive use of their time whilst at D’CLINIC and pro-actively engage with other studio holders, staff and the wider environment.
